This Leistritz ZSE60MAXX-48D is a used plastic extruder — also commonly referred to as a compounding extruder — manufactured in 2012 and currently located in Germany. Plastic extruders of this type are used to melt, mix, and shape polymer materials into continuous profiles, pellets, or finished forms, and are central to industries such as plastics compounding, masterbatch production, and advanced materials processing. Leistritz is a well-established German manufacturer with a long-standing reputation in precision extrusion technology, producing machinery widely used across the plastics, pharmaceutical, and chemical industries.
This machine is a co-rotating twin-screw extruder configured for high-performance compounding of advanced polymer materials, with a particular focus on biodegradable polymers and bioplastics, though it is adaptable to a range of extrusion processes including masterbatch production and specialty compounding.
The screw geometry is defined by a diameter of 61.9 mm, a screw centre distance of 50.0 mm, and a screw length of 48D. The feed screw diameter ranges from 55.0 to 61.9 mm, and the kneading discs and kneading blocks measure 61.7 mm in diameter. Both the screw and barrel are manufactured from VSA2 material, with a barrel diameter of 62.3 H8. The screw length of 48D indicates a relatively long processing zone, which supports thorough mixing, degassing, and compounding of demanding formulations.
The drive system consists of a three-phase motor delivering 121 kW of drive power, with a maximum motor speed of 1,620 rpm and a gear ratio of i = 4.05, yielding a maximum screw speed of 400 rpm. Each screw is rated for a mechanical torque of 1,375 Nm, giving a combined torque of 2 × 1,375 Nm. Power is transmitted via a safety coupling with a shutdown torque of 220 bar, and the system supports a maximum melt pressure of 220 bar and a maximum melt temperature of 350 °C.
Thermal management is handled across 11 temperature-control zones with a total heating power of 100.80 kW, matched by 11 cooling zones. The cooling system uses Leistritz's ZIK intensive barrel cooling arrangement, with water cooling applied to the feed zone. The injection height is 1,050 mm.
